Abstract: Alkenylphosphonic and -phosphinic acid esters of 1,1,1-tris(hydroxymethyl)alkanes and of 2,2-bis-hydroxymethyl-1,3-propanediol are useful as cross-linking agents in polymeric hydrogels.

Abstract: In the process for the preparation of 2-substituted 1-(acylaminoalkyl)-2-imidazolines of the general formula I ##STR1## wherein R denotes an alkylene radical and R.sup.1 denotes a fatty acid radical, for example, a fatty acid and a dialkylenetriamine are reacted in a molar ratio of (1.9 to 2.0): 1 in such a way that the dialkylenetriamine is initially introduced hot under an inert gas atmosphere and the fatty acid is metered in hot and the amido amine formation is subsequently completed by heating to temperatures from 140.degree. to 190.degree. C. and the cyclization to the compound of the formula I is subsequently carried out at an under-pressure of at least 50 mbar.

Abstract: The .beta.-modification, which is stable under dyeing conditions, of the dyestuff of the formula ##STR1## is prepared by heating the .alpha.-modification, which is unstable under dyeing conditions, at temperatures of 60.degree. to 180.degree. C. and the .beta.-modification is useful in printing and dyeing fiber materials of cellulose esters, synthetic linear polyesters or mixed fabrics of the polyester fiber material with wool or viscose staple.

Abstract: A monoazo dyestuff composition comprising at least two different individual compounds of the formula ##STR1## wherein R.sup.1 and R.sup.2, independently of each other, are linear or branched alkyl having 1 to 4 carbon atoms and R is linear or branched alkyl having 1 to 5 carbon atoms, and where said individual compounds differ from each other in at least the R moiety, has improved dyeing properties compared with the individual dyestuffs when used to dye or print hydrophobic fiber materials.
